Transaction 155d05a0e937c234980e9560141a208323f0a84fee5462642b583bc964d2efda

1 Input
2 Outputs
  • 155d05a0e937c234980e9560141a208323f0a84fee5462642b583bc964d2efda:0
  • value  25638
    address  16mpovCxtYvEHrvTjDvJxNuwPJXGtQii34
  • 155d05a0e937c234980e9560141a208323f0a84fee5462642b583bc964d2efda:1
  • value  1064932
    address  3KuRH3Jt8R29WyCFZ2qNub68Y8NE4Fw8NU